A NASA telescope captured the biggest solar flare in years, causing radio interference on Earth. The flare, accompanied by a massive radio burst, affected parts of the U.S. and other sunlit areas. It was the largest flare since 2017, resulting in one of the largest solar radio events recorded. The eruption occurred in the far northwest section of the sun. NASA's Solar Dynamics Observatory recorded the powerful surge of energy as a bright flash. The sun is nearing the peak of its 11-year solar cycle.
